GRILLED CHIPOTLE BURGERS WITH GUACAMOLE



Grilled Chipotle Burgers with Guacamole image

Looking for a change from plain ol' hamburgers? With smoky chipotles inside and zippy guacamole on top, these'll do the trick.

Provided by Betty Crocker Kitchens

Categories     Entree

Time 45m

Yield 8

Number Of Ingredients 11

2 1/2 lb lean (at least 80%) ground beef
1 can (4.5 oz) Old El Paso™ chopped green chiles (1/4 cup)
3 tablespoons chopped canned chipotle chiles in adobo sauce, undrained
8 slices Cheddar or Monterey Jack cheese, if desired
8 burger buns, split
2 medium tomatoes, sliced
2 large avocados (about 1 lb), pitted, peeled and cubed
1 tablespoon lime juice
1/4 teaspoon red pepper sauce
1/4 teaspoon salt, if desired
1 clove garlic, finely chopped

Steps:

  • Heat gas or charcoal grill. In large bowl, mix beef, green chiles and chipotle chiles. Shape into 8 patties, about 3/4 inch thick.
  • In medium bowl, mash guacamole ingredients, using pastry blender or fork.
  • Place patties on grill over medium heat. Cover grill; cook 13 to 15 minutes, turning once, until meat thermometer inserted in center of patties reads 160°F. Top each patty with cheese slice; cook just until cheese is melted. To toast buns, place cut sides down on grill during last 1 to 2 minutes of cook time.
  • Layer buns with tomato slices, burgers and guacamole.

CHICKEN CHEDDAR AND GUACAMOLE BURGERS



Chicken Cheddar and Guacamole Burgers image

Looks and tastes great. With the price of beef nowadays I needed a healthier and a little cheaper way to get my burger fix. You could use ground turkey instead of chicken, I would think. And toasting the buns adds another layer of flavor.

Provided by kemosuave

Categories     World Cuisine Recipes     Latin American     Mexican

Time 23m

Yield 4

Number Of Ingredients 15

1 ½ pounds ground chicken
½ cup minced yellow onion
⅓ cup minced fresh cilantro
⅓ cup shredded Cheddar cheese
2 cloves garlic, minced
1 jalapeno pepper, seeded and minced
½ lime, juiced
1 teaspoon ground cumin
1 teaspoon paprika
½ teaspoon Kosher salt
½ teaspoon ground black pepper
4 slices Cheddar cheese
4 hamburger buns, split and toasted
¼ cup guacamole, or to taste
4 teaspoons chopped fresh cilantro, or to taste

Steps:

  • Preheat an outdoor grill for medium-high heat and lightly oil the grate.
  • Mix ground chicken, 1/3 cup cilantro, Cheddar cheese, garlic, jalapeno pepper, lime juice, cumin, paprika, salt, and pepper together in a bowl; shape into 4 patties.
  • Cook patties on grill until the bottom is browned, 3 to 4 minutes; flip the burgers and top with a slice of Cheddar cheese. Continue cooking until no longer pink in the center, 1 to 2 minutes more. An instant-read thermometer inserted into the center should read 160 degrees F (70 degrees C). Transfer burgers to a plate to rest until juices are reabsorbed into the meat, about 3 minutes.
  • Put burgers onto split buns and top with guacamole and cilantro.

GLORIOUS SPAM BURGERS WITH GUACAMOLE & FRIED EGG



Glorious Spam Burgers With Guacamole & Fried Egg image

I have recently discovered the glory that is Spam. People say if you're not introduced to it as a kid, you will hate it as an adult. LIES! I tried it at 28 and am in love. So versatile, and the way it just melts in your mouth like some sort of creamy meatcake is out of this world. Here is a burger recipe I came up with, and I like it more than a regular burger. I used Turkey Spam, which is just as good as the original and has 1/3 of the fat and calories. Regular Spam or Light Spam would work well too, I'm sure.

Provided by rpgaymer

Categories     Lunch/Snacks

Time 20m

Yield 4 Spam burgers, 4 serving(s)

Number Of Ingredients 15

1 avocado, peeled & pitted
1/2 lime, juice of
1 garlic clove, crushed
1 green onion, finely sliced
2 tablespoons cilantro, finely chopped
1 (12 ounce) can Spam, sliced lengthwise into four equal-sized slices
2 tablespoons butter, divided
1/2 teaspoon cumin
1/2 teaspoon oregano
1/8 teaspoon black pepper
1/8 teaspoon cayenne pepper
4 eggs
4 hamburger buns, sliced
8 -12 pickled jalapeno peppers
1 tomatoes, sliced

Steps:

  • Make your guac: Place avocado and lime juice in a small bowl and mash with a potato masher until smooth. Fold in garlic, green onion and cilantro until incorporated. Set aside.
  • Melt one tablespoon of butter in a skillet over medium-high heat. Sprinkle cumin, oregano & both peppers over both sides of your Spam slices; place Spam slices in skillet and fry for 8-10 minutes, flipping halfway through, until crispy.
  • While spam is cooking, melt the other tablespoon of butter in a separate pan, then crack the eggs into it and cook until whites are firm and yolks are runny, about 3-5 minutes.
  • Spread guacamole on bottom of hamburger buns. Place the sliced tomato and pickled jalapenos on the guac, then top with a Spam slice. Finally, top with a fried egg & serve.

TURKEY & CORIANDER BURGERS WITH GUACAMOLE



Turkey & coriander burgers with guacamole image

These healthy burgers are full of vitamin C and use low-fat turkey flavoured with herbs and topped with spicy avocado

Provided by Jennifer Joyce

Categories     Dinner, Main course

Time 30m

Number Of Ingredients 11

400g turkey mince
1 tsp Worcestershire sauce
85g fresh breadcrumb
1 tbsp chopped coriander
1 red onion , finely chopped
1 large ripe avocado , or 2 small
1 chilli , deseeded and finely chopped
juice 1 lime
4 ciabatta rolls, cut in half
1 tsp sunflower oil
8 hot peppadew peppers, roughly chopped

Steps:

  • Mix the mince, Worcestershire sauce, breadcrumbs, half each of the coriander and onion, and some seasoning until combined. Form into 4 burgers, then chill until ready to cook.
  • To make the guacamole, mash the avocado with the remaining coriander and onion, the chilli and lime juice, and season.
  • Heat a griddle pan or barbecue until hot. Griddle the rolls, cut-side down, for 1 min, then keep warm. Brush the burgers with the oil to keep them from sticking. Cook for 7-8 mins on each side until charred and cooked through. Fill the rolls with the burgers, guacamole and peppadews.

GUACAMOLE BURGERS



Guacamole Burgers image

Classic bacon cheeseburgers are taken to a whole new level with zippy green chilies and melted Monterey Jack. A dollop of guacamole adds a delicious twist. Patricia Collins of Imbler, Oregon shares the recipe.

Provided by Taste of Home

Categories     Lunch

Time 30m

Yield 4 servings.

Number Of Ingredients 7

8 bacon strips
1/2 cup chopped onion
1 can (4 ounces) chopped green chilies
1 pound ground beef
4 slices Monterey Jack cheese
4 sandwich buns, split and toasted
1/4 cup guacamole

Steps:

  • In a large skillet, cook bacon over medium heat until crisp. Remove to paper towels to drain. Meanwhile, in a small bowl, combine onion and green chilies; set aside. Shape beef into eight patties. Top half of patties with onion mixture. Cover with remaining patties and firmly press edges to seal. , Grill, covered, over medium heat for 5-7 minutes on each side or until a thermometer reads 160° and juices run clear. Top each with bacon and cheese. Grill 1 minute longer or until cheese is melted. Serve on buns with guacamole.

GUACAMOLE BURGERS



GUACAMOLE BURGERS image

Categories     Chicken

Number Of Ingredients 17

For the burgers:
1/2 cup finely chopped red onion
1/4 cup cilantro, chopped
1/2 medium jalapeno pepper, seeded and minced
1 medium avocado, ripe, cut in 1/2-inch dice
1 teaspoon lime juice
1/2 teaspoon lime zest
1 large egg, lightly beaten
1 pound lean ground chicken
1/2 teaspoon salt
1/4 teaspoon black pepper
To serve:
1 tablespoon olive oil
4 golden potato hamburger buns, toasted
Shredded lettuce
Thinly-sliced tomatoes
Canola mayonnaise

Steps:

  • Gently combine the onion, cilantro, jalapeno, avocado, and lime juice in a large bowl. In a second bowl, combine the lime zest, egg, ground chicken, salt, and pepper until thoroughly mixed. Add the guacamole mixture and mix with a fork until just combined. Form into four 1/2-inch-thick patties, working the mixture just enough so it holds together. (Avoid over-compacting the patties.) Heat the olive oil in a large nonstick skillet over medium-high. Add the burgers and cook until the bottom is well browned, about 5 minutes (when you slide a spatula under the burger, it should hold its shape). Flip the burgers over and cook another 4 to 5 minutes, until an instant-read thermometer stuck in the center registers 160°F. (The temperature will increase another 5 degrees before you eat the burger.) Serve on the toasted rolls.

BLACK BEAN BURGERS WITH GUACAMOLE



BLACK BEAN BURGERS WITH GUACAMOLE image

Categories     Sandwich     Bean     Vegetarian

Yield 4 4

Number Of Ingredients 24

1 tbsp olive oil
1 package button mushrooms, chopped
1 onion, chopped
2 cloves garlic, minced
1/2 jalapeno, diced
1/2 tsp cumin
1/2 tsp mexican chili powder
2 tbsp beer (optional)
1 can black beans, drained but not rinsed
1/2 cup bread crumbs
1/4 cup cilantro
salt and pepper to taste
4 whole wheat burger buns
4 thick slices of tomato
salsa
lettuce
Easy-peasy guac
2 perfectly ripe avocados
zest and juice of half a lime
1 small clove garlic, minced
2 green onions, chopped
1/4 green pepper, chopped
1 tbsp jarred or fresh jalapeno, chopped (if using jarred, I add a splash of the liquid too)
salt and pepper to taste

Steps:

  • Begin by heating up the BBQ to medium-hot. Next, heat the olive oil in a large skillet over medium-high heat on the stove. Add the onion, mushrooms, garlic and jalapeno. Season with salt, pepper, cumin and chili powder and cook the veggies until soft and slightly golden, about 10 minutes. To soak up all the bits of flavour on the bottom of the pan, deglaze with a splash of beer (whatever you happen to be drinking is fine) and simmer until the liquid has been cooked off. Transfer the mixture to a food processor and pulse together with the beans and cilantro until well-combined but still quite chunky. Rectify the seasoning with more salt and pepper if necessary. Spoon into a bowl and stir in the bread crumbs (roughly 1/2 a cup is what I used, but you may need slightly more or less). Form the mixture into 4 large patties (or 6 smaller ones) and brush them each lightly with oil to prevent them from sticking to the grill. Grill the burgers until crispy on the outside and thoroughly heated through, roughly 5 minutes per side. Meanwhile, combine all of the guacamole ingredients and set aside until ready to serve. Serve the burgers on grilled buns with salsa, tomato, lettuce and tons of guac!

SPICY PORK BURGERS WITH GUACAMOLE



Spicy Pork Burgers with Guacamole image

Provided by Justin Chapple

Categories     main-dish

Time 25m

Yield 4 servings

Number Of Ingredients 12

1/2 orange
1/4 cup plus 2 tablespoons minced red onion
1 to 2 pickled or fresh jalapenos, stemmed, seeded and minced
1 1/2 teaspoons ground cumin
1 1/2 teaspoons ground coriander
1 1/2 teaspoons garlic powder
Kosher salt and freshly ground black pepper
1 1/4 pounds ground pork
2 ripe Hass avocados
1/4 cup chopped cilantro
2 tablespoons fresh lime juice
4 large burger buns, split

Steps:

  • Working over a large bowl, finely grate the zest from the 1/2 orange and then squeeze in about 2 tablespoons of juice. Stir in the 1/4 cup minced onion, the jalapenos, cumin, coriander, garlic powder, 1 1/2 teaspoons salt and 1 teaspoon pepper. Add the pork and mix well. Form the mixture into 4 patties; transfer to a plate or baking sheet.
  • Preheat a grill, grill pan or large cast-iron skillet over medium-high heat. Cook the patties, turning once or twice, until an instant-read thermometer inserted in the thickest part of a patty registers 160 degrees F, about 10 minutes.
  • Meanwhile, cut the avocados in half lengthwise and discard the pits. Scoop the flesh into a medium bowl and, using a fork, lightly mash into a chunky paste. Fold in the cilantro, lime juice and the remaining 2 tablespoons red onion; season with salt and pepper.
  • Transfer the patties to a clean plate or baking sheet and tent with foil; let rest for 5 minutes. On the grill, grill pan or in the skillet, toast the buns over medium-high heat until golden, 1 to 2 minutes. Put the patties on the bottom buns and top with the guacamole. Close the burgers and serve.
